How to leave group text iPhone?
It’s easy to leave a conversation but not always possible, even if you’re using the Messages app on your iPhone.
There are some conditions you need to meet in order to leave a group text on iOS:
1. An iMessage conversation is required, not a standard group text message. Some group members may use Android phones or other apps instead of Messages on iOS, at which point you’ll be in a standard group message with no option to leave a group message.
2. A group text must be composed of at least four people. If you were to leave a three-person conversation, it would only be a simple text between two people instead of a group text. You cannot leave an iMessage conversation if there are three people in it.
Following these instructions will help you leave a group message on iOS:
- If you want to leave an iMessage group, open it.
- Click the group at the top and then the Information button.
- Leave this conversation by scrolling down and tapping it.
- By tapping Leave this Conversation, you will confirm your decision.
How do you Mute group Texts on an iPhone?
Despite muting a group, you are still able to view all of its messages. Following these instructions will help you mute group texts on your iPhone.
- You can mute a group text by opening it.
- Tap the group of contacts at the top of your screen.
- Under the group, tap the Information button.
- Tap Hide Alerts at the bottom to turn it On.
As soon as someone replies to a group text, you won’t receive an alert (and accompanying sound) every time he or she does so (or whenever they do so). The entire thread can be viewed by opening the group text. It reduces distractions.

You may not see the option to leave if you use an Apple device. If all the group members have an iPhone, their text messages will appear as blue text bubbles. Text messages sent to Android users will appear green. The only way to stop receiving notifications from a group text on iPhone if it includes non-Apple users is to muffle the conversation after seeing green text bubbles, but you cannot leave it if it does not include the option to leave.

2. Is there no way to leave a conversation?
You are likely in a traditional group text message, not an iMessage conversation if you do not see the Leave this Conversation button. You cannot leave a group text because iPhones can’t directly tell other iPhones they want to leave a conversation, and your wireless carrier’s text messaging plan applies.
3. Why can’t I leave a group message?
In iMessage or third-party apps like WhatsApp or Messenger, you can easily leave a group. It is not possible to leave an SMS group chat if it contains Android users. If you wish to mute the chat, you have to ask the members to create a new group text without you.
